Output 155b2de1b3ce7ebd707a742a38e946a7fbf805b5feb9221455b381d3124e1777:904

value
510506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85fc7bb47f7682747542451ad44d630ee8ba2bf OP_EQUAL
address
3H3JBhLhiNfmXoM7We2km8oFiWAaM8wJMU
transaction
155b2de1b3ce7ebd707a742a38e946a7fbf805b5feb9221455b381d3124e1777
confirmations
300797
spent
true